Craven College seeks a qualified Aviation Lecturer to join its team. This role involves teaching and assessing a variety of aviation courses, supporting students in their learning, and maintaining high educational standards.

Candidates should have a Level 3 qualification in Aviation or a relevant subject, and ideally a Level 5 teaching qualification.

The position is located at The Aviation Academy Leeds Bradford Airport and offers a salary up to £37,564 per annum. Deadline for applications is May 17, 2026.
